Child Not Gaining Weight. On Cypon Drops. Should I Be Concerned?

Hello Doctor. My son is 1 year and two months old, and weighs just near 8 kgs (birth weight was3 kgs). He is not gaining weight, but seems to be quite active, like other kids. Motions are also fine (at times he does not pass motions for a day or two, but would be fine once he eats something properly. He is too much into playing and running around. Should this be a cause to worry? His paed. has asked to put him on Cypon drops, but I somehow am not very convinced. Please help ...

Pediatrician 's  Response
Dear Archana,

Please STOP Cypon. Your baby is fine at 8 kg. Don't look at formulas of growth for God's sake. Your baby is fine. He eats well, is playful, has no illness ... so why are you worried? Cypon can cause excessive sleepiness, interfere with the development of his brain and can cause a toxicity problem at very low doses. So, please ... no Cypon or any appetite stimulants for him or for any other child.

- Dr. Taher
